Rohit Sharma’s Mumbai Indians registered a 6-wicket win over Rajasthan Royals in the Indian Premier League on Sunday.

The win would have no doubt been special, especially considering it was the birthday of the star Indian batsman. However, the manner in which he departed the crease has got people arguing about the decision.

Rohit was given out for 3 runs on the 5th delivery he faced in a controversial decision.

But as replays suggest, the ball did not hit the stumps, rather it was RR skipper and wicketkeeper Sanju Samson’s glove that hit the stumps and dislodged the bails.

Rajasthan notched up 212 runs for the loss of seven wickets in the first innings of the game after winning the toss and opting to bat.

Yashasvi Jaiswal brought up a spectacular ton as he managed to score a handsome 124 runs off just 62 deliveries. MI’s Arshad Khan was their pick of the bowlers as he managed to scalp 3 wickets for 39 runs in his four overs.

MI got off to a rocky start with Rohit departing in the second over of the innings, but Ishan Kishan and Cameron Green steadied the innings for the team from Maharashtra.

Kishan scored 28 off 23 deliveries before falling to Ravichandran Ashwin, who also dismissed Green for 44 off 26.

Suryakumar Yadav’s timely 55 runs innings off 29 balls turned the tide of the game in Mumbai’s favour before Tim David produced the goods for the Rohit-led side.

David’s swashbuckling 14-ball 45-run innings for Mumbai with Tilak Verma’s 29 runs contribution saw MI get over the finish line.
